This podcast episode is out today.

Many people often have a view on sentencing, whether it’s fair or not. But are judges meeting community expectations? The Herald Sun’s Andrew Rule and the ABC’s Caro Meldrum-Hanna join senior partner at Gordon Legal, Peter Gordon, award-winning political journalist Lyndal Curtis and Labor MP Jane Garrett to tackle the vexed issue of sentencing ahead of next week’s Victorian state election.

Beyond Reasonable Clout

* Caro talks about the DPP (Cowdery) and how he pursued the Lane case and not the Dawson case very briefly at the 10:50 mark.
* Talk of the Lane case specifically starts at 49.24 mark. Basically how Keli had poor defence team. No evidence. Wasn't fair trial. Miscarriage of justice. Blah blah.

For a legal podcast, with this specific episode focusing on sentencing, it wasn't of any real substance at all.
